Output 75661b52f40ac29429fa1be143190cd1c2a340bbd6ea421c1b7a5fb64b46236e:1

value
1650000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 186bb67639ebb326b3326f0c5cbe3363286c60b4 OP_EQUALVERIFY OP_CHECKSIG
address
13E8FckcSSyumKfM9FeZLzpnRMH34G1Mxi
transaction
75661b52f40ac29429fa1be143190cd1c2a340bbd6ea421c1b7a5fb64b46236e
spent
true